Key Performance Indicators for MRO’s and Aircraft Conversion Companies
-DJ Ghosh, President, American Friendship World Air Cargo Corporation
   


Punctuality (overall)


• Defined as the number of punctual revenue take-offs divided by the number of all revenue take-offs.
• The number of punctual revenue take-offs is calculated as all revenue take-offs minus revenue take-offs   with a delay of more than 15 minutes.


Punctuality (technical)

• Defined as the number of technically punctual revenue take-offs divided by the number of all revenue      take-offs.
• The number of technically punctual take-offs is calculated as all take-offs minus the number of take-  offs with a technical delay of more than 15 minutes.

Punctuality (technical) FRA

• Defined as the number of technically punctual revenue take-offs in FRA divided by the number of all revenue take-offs in FRA.


Delay Duration

• Defined as the total of technical delay duration divided by the number of all revenue take-offs.
• The total of technical delay duration is calculated as the sum of all durations of technical delays of more than 15 Minutes.


More Ground Time

• Defined as "more" on-ground time divided by the planned technical on-ground time.
• "More" on-ground time is calculated as the sum of all "more" on-ground times (MGT). Planned technical on-ground time is calculated as the   sum of on-ground times for A-Checks (Netline plug "A" or "AAD"), C-Checks (C), special arranged layovers (SLZ), special orders (SO) and   scheduled on-ground times (SGT).


Availability (technical)

• Defined as technical on-ground time divided by A/C service time.
• Technical on-ground time is calculated as the sum of on-ground times for A-Checks (NetLine plug "A" or "AAD"), "Aircraft On Ground" (AOG),   scheduled on-ground times (SGT), unscheduled on-ground times (UGT) and "more" on-ground times (MGT).
• A/C service time is calculated as the sum of A/C in-service days.


H/I Deferred Items

• Defined as the number of open items with classification "handicap" (H) or "important" (I) divided by the number of aircraft in the fleet at a   given time.
